Apoplexy is an emergency and changeable disease with high fatality ratio and serious sequela. As the highest hyperendemic disease, apoplexy has become a fatal risk to human health. Acupuncture and moxibustion has its special advantages in apoplexy's prevention and curative rehabilitation, and many physicians in history put emphasis on its effect. Apoplexy is very common in the clinic, which also named "acute wind stroke". Deficiency of qi and blood is the interior pathogenesis. Disharmony between yin and yang of the viscera as well as qi and blood will occur when tiredness, over-intake savoury, smoking and drinking place premium on the body. As the pathogenic evils, wind, fire, phlegm and stasis will invade the brain, resulting in the blockage or the extravasation of the brain stem. It is characterized by abrupt onset with failing down, hemiplegia, deviated mouth, slurred speed and hemianesthesia. It is a kind of common disease among the middle and aged people, which is similar to the cerebrovascular diseases in western medicine. Furthermore, cerebrovascular diseases come first in the mortality of all the diseases in our country, the disability rate is also very high. Apoplexy has turn to be the serious health hazard to the middle and aged people, especially the aged people. There exists extremely significance in research apoplexy.The name of apoplexy appeared in Neijing firstly. The ancients recorded the different symptoms of apoplexy, including abrupt failing down, raged syncope, hematic syncope and sudden syncope. While hemiplegia is called "hemi-parectropia. " The pathogenesis of apoplexy was syndrome of lingering pathogen due to deficient vital qi before Tang and Song Dynasty. The significant turn about the apoplexy pathogenesis happened during Jin and Yuan Period, the physicians ascribed the pathogenesis to interior wind instead of exterior wind. Liu Hejian claimed the pathogenic heat-fire was the leading cause of the apoplexy, Li Dongyuan held the point that qi-deficiency was the main problem to solve, while Zhu Danxi put forward that the symptoms were the result of the heat and wind caused by the phlegm subsequently. Here is the pathogenesis of apoplexy recorded in Neijing:1.The pathogenic wind invades the body, disharmony of the viscera, qi and blood, the factors of the diet and mood. As for the pathogenic wind, Suwen·Fenglun described like this:patients who suffer from the pathogenic wind will result in asthenic fever, excess heat or hemiplegia. While Lingshu·Cijiezhenxie mentioned that the exogenous pathogen attacks the hemibody and enters into ying and wei. The pathogen outweighs the vital qi and makes ying and wei deficient, which leads to hemiplegia. Lingshu Rebing also indicated that hemiplegia will make patients feel hemidysesthesia, for the disease location lies on the boundaries between muscles, so there was no unconsciousness and pronunciation difficulty. And the situation will come to a favourable result. However, when the patients have aphasia, the outcome is not so satisfactory. Thus, the invasion of exogenous wind is the main cause of apoplexy.2. In Neijing, there exists the pathogenesis caused by diet and over-behaved emotion too. Suwen·Liuyuan Zhengjidalun goes like this:liver expression can lead to tinnitus, whirl, unconsciousness, and abrupt failing down.In Suwen·Shengqi Tongtianlun, there is some record about the apoplexy: the outrage mood make the yangqi and blood ascending outwardly, resulting in raged syncope. Suwen·Tiaojinglun recorded the adverse of blood and qi make people syncope, if the qi cannot descend downward, people will die. Suwen·Tongping Xushilun mentioned apoplexy is a rich men's disease, over-take sugariness and sapid will lead to apoplexy. Before Jin and Yuan Dynasty, the treatment mainly concentrated on eliminating evil and dispersing wind, of which represented by Sun Simiao. Physicians after Jin and Yuan Dynasty standed for syndrome differentiation in treating apoplexy. Tang Dynasty physician Sun Simiao held the point that in apoplexy's premium stage, acupuncture and moxibustion, decoctions and steaming in the bath should be applied to defense wind evil. He also put selection of acupoints through visceral syndrome differentiation and various methods into effect, pricking blood therapy and trogopterus dung like bimoxibustion, eg. Wang Guorui in Yuan Dynasty put emphasis on the acupuncture process. In his works Bianque Zhenjiu Yulongjing, he claimed that it is better to reinforce instead of induce on the healthy limbs, while it is on the contrary on the other side.
